Legal fees vary based on the specific charges you face and the complexity of the evidence involved. A case requiring extensive investigation, expert witnesses, or multiple court appearances will naturally cost more than a straightforward matter that resolves quickly. A criminal lawyer is a lawyer who has chosen to specialize in criminal law. While all criminal lawyers are lawyers, not all lawyers practice criminal defense. If you're facing criminal charges in Wichita, you need a lawyer with specific expertise in defending against those accusations in Kansas.
Cases with overwhelming evidence, like strong forensic links or credible eyewitness accounts, can be harder to beat in Wichita. However, a dedicated defense lawyer can meticulously review the evidence, challenge its validity, and explore all possible legal defenses to ensure your rights are protected throughout the proceedings.
